“The steady states of the fluid matrix of the body are commonly preserved by physiological reactions, i.e., by more complicated processes than are involved in simple physico-chemical equilibria. Special designations, therefore, are appropriate:—“homeostasis†to designate stability of the organism; “homeostatic conditions,†to indicate details of the stability; and “homeostatic reactions,†to signify means for maintaining stability.”
